In this task, you should collaborately edit a file in Github with your classmates.
You should first fork this repository to your own account. Then, edit the file students.md and add your name and introduction below the template. Finally, create a pull request to submit your work for review. The detailed instruction is provided below.
-
Fork this repository to your own account.
- Click the
Forkbutton on the top right corner of this page. - After forking, you should see a new repository in your account with the same name as this repository.
- Click the
-
In your forked repository, edit the file
students.md.
- Copy and paste the template text and add your name and introduction below the template.
- Commit your changes by clicking the
Commit changesbutton at the bottom of the page.
-
- In Github, pull request is used to submit your work for review before merging to the main branch.
- Create a pull request by clicking the
New pull requestbutton in thePull requeststab in your repository. - Select this repository as the base repository and your repository as the head repository. Choose the
mainbranch. - In the pull request page, add a title and description for your pull request. Then click
Create pull requestbutton.
